What Causes Tooth Stains?
Coffee, tea, soda, red wine, tobacco, aging, and certain foods can darken teeth over time. Professional whitening can reduce many common surface stains and brighten natural tooth enamel.
Whitening Only Changes Natural Tooth Enamel
Crowns, veneers, tooth-colored fillings, and dental bonding will not whiten with bleaching gel. If you have visible dental restorations, we will help you consider the best sequence of treatment so your final smile looks balanced and natural.

Common Questions
How long do teeth-whitening results last?
Results vary based on your habits and diet. Coffee, tea, wine, tobacco, and strongly colored foods can cause new stains over time. Good oral hygiene and occasional touch-ups can help maintain your brighter smile.
Will teeth whitening make my teeth sensitive?
Some patients experience temporary sensitivity during or after whitening. Let us know if you already have sensitive teeth so we can recommend an appropriate treatment schedule and products to improve comfort.
Will whitening change the color of crowns or fillings?
No. Whitening changes the shade of natural tooth enamel but does not change the color of crowns, veneers, fillings, or dental bonding.
Is professional whitening better than store-bought products?
Professional whitening allows your dentist to evaluate your oral health, use stronger professional products, and tailor treatment to your smile. Over-the-counter products may produce more limited or uneven results.
